A beautiful old train station re-modeled to be a Library with a lot of character. The staff is helpful and you can get books from other libraries delivered to the Thrall library for free. They offer an very useful online account where you can manage your check-outs, renew books and even down load audio books for free!

Middletown Thrall Library is a US Library based in Middletown, New York. Middletown Thrall Library is located at 11 Depot St, Middletown, NY 10940, USA.
